Beyond legal and security risks, using repacks creates a false economy. Without a subscription, users receive no official updates, security patches, or bug fixes. As Odoo releases new versions, the repack becomes obsolete and vulnerable to known exploits. Migration paths to legitimate licenses become messy – data locked in a cracked instance may not be easily exported or compatible. Worse, if a business grows and later wishes to purchase an official license, explaining to auditors that critical business data was processed on pirated software can damage professional credibility.
